Change from baseline in Glycated haemoglobin (HbA1c) \[%\] after 24 weeks of treatment with double-blind trial medication, i.e. HbA1c change from baseline at Week 24. The term "baseline" was not used to refer to measurements prior to the administration of open-label medication. Such measurements were referred to as "pre-treatment". Analyses of change from pre-treatment used the last value before first administration of open-label medication as point of reference. Observed Case (OC): This method analyse only available data that were observed while patients were on treatment, i.e., excluding the missing data. All values measured after rescue medication taken were set to missing. Full Analysis Set (FAS): Includes all patients in the Treated set who had a baseline HbA1c assessment and at least 1 on-treatment HbA1c assessment during the double-blind part of the trial.

BI10773, also known as empagliflozin, is an investigational small molecule being developed for the treatment of type 2 diabetes mellitus. It is in Phase 3 clinical development and has been studied in multiple trials, including in patients with type 2 diabetes on various background therapies.
BI10773 is being developed by Eli Lilly and Company, a pharmaceutical company listed on the stock exchange under the ticker LLY. The drug is in Phase 3 clinical development for type 2 diabetes mellitus.
BI10773 is in Phase 3 clinical development. It has completed multiple Phase 3 trials, including studies in patients with type 2 diabetes on background therapies such as pioglitazone and metformin, as well as a long-term safety and efficacy study versus sitagliptin and placebo.
BI10773 has been studied in several clinical trials, including NCT01193218, a Phase 2 dose-finding study in Japanese patients; NCT01210001, a Phase 3 study in patients on pioglitazone with or without metformin; NCT01289990, a Phase 3 study versus sitagliptin and placebo over 76 weeks; and NCT01581658, a Phase 1 renal impairment study in Japanese patients.
